20140254453 | PROVIDING STATION CONTEXT AND MOBILITY IN A WIRELESS LOCAL AREA NETWORK HAVING A SPLIT MAC ARCHITECTURE - A wireless access node receives a first frame from a station through a first communication network such as an IEEE 802.11 network. The first frame comprises a source address identifying the station. The wireless access node applies a function to the source address to derive a destination address identifying an access controller coupled to the wireless access node through a second communication network such as an IEEE 802.3 network. The first frame is encapsulated in a second frame that comprises the destination address identifying the access controller and a source address identifying the wireless access node, respectively. The wireless access node sends the second frame to the access controller having the destination address through the second communication network. The access controller owns association and authentication state of the station, and shares the association and authentication state of the station with the wireless access node when needed to support desired service. | 09-11-2014 |

20140169280 | Timing Error Estimate Of UL Synchronization - The specification and drawings present a new method, apparatus and software related product (e.g., a computer readable memory) for a timing offset/error estimate (TOE) method, e.g., for a LTE UL receiver. This may especially beneficial for the MU-MIMO and/or CoMP with MAAS applications, where the conventional methods do not work properly due to a strong interference among users (UEs) sharing the same radio resource. Two approaches (separately or in combination) may be used to improve TOE quality. First, the timing offset/error may be calculated using phase difference for pilot pairs with non-adjacent pilots/carriers having a larger separation between subcarriers than for pilot pairs with adjacent subcarriers. Second, a modified pilot sequence for timing offset estimate may be created using sliding an averaging window. This can effectively remove interference which is critical for the MU-MIMO and CoMP applications. | 06-19-2014 |

20140053251 | USER ACCOUNT RECOVERY - A user account recovery method is described. The method includes storing an account recovery token at both an identity management system (IDM) and a service provider. In response to an indication that a user cannot access an account, a request for the account recovery token is sent by the relevant service provider to the IDM. On confirming the identity of the user, the IDM retrieves the account recovery token and returns the token to the service provider. The service provider compares the token received from the IDM with one or more locally stored tokens to initiate an account recovery process (which process may, for example, include prompting the user to provide a new password for the account). | 02-20-2014 |
